我从一个sbt多项目导入了一个eclipse项目。sbt eclipse命令没有正常完成但是最终的eclipse项目充满了错误,因为看不到子项目之间的依赖关系。我认为sbt插件在多个项目上失败,或者我错过了一些东西。从sbt运行的项目运行完美。但是我没有IDE支持。
我尝试了Idea,多项目加载完美,但天桥上的类型指示超级慢,而且经常冻结Idea,它是不可用的。由于依赖关系,Eclipse会产生大量错误,但对于已识别的类型,它会很快给出错误。我希望有人有解决办法。
我猜你必须从sbt项目的根目录运行"sbt eclipse",然后,当导入到eclipse时,点击"搜索嵌套项目"复选框。这将为多个sbt子项目中的任何一个创建一个单独的项目。并且会找到它们之间的引用